A Pokémon Trainer Card Template serves as a digital or physical representation of a Pokémon trainer’s identity and accomplishments within the Pokémon universe. It can be used for various purposes, such as online communities, trading card games, or personal branding. To create a professional Pokémon Trainer Card Template, it is essential to consider several design elements that convey professionalism and trust.

The layout of a Pokémon Trainer Card Template should be well-structured and visually appealing. A common layout includes the following sections:

Trainer Name: This is the most prominent element on the card and should be displayed clearly and in a readable font.

  • Trainer Image: A high-quality image of the trainer should be used, preferably in a professional pose.
  • Pokémon Team: This section lists the Pokémon that make up the trainer’s team. Consider including their names, types, and levels.
  • Achievements: Highlight the trainer’s accomplishments, such as badges earned, championships won, or notable battles.
  • Contact Information: If desired, include contact information, such as a website or social media links.

  • Design Elements

    To create a professional Pokémon Trainer Card Template, it is crucial to use design elements that enhance the overall look and feel of the card. Here are some key considerations:

    Color Scheme: Choose a color scheme that is visually pleasing and reflects the trainer’s personality or style. Consider using colors associated with the trainer’s favorite Pokémon types.

  • Typography: Select fonts that are easy to read and complement the overall design. Avoid using too many different fonts, as this can make the card appear cluttered.
  • Alignment: Ensure that all elements on the card are aligned properly to create a balanced and cohesive look.
  • Spacing: Use appropriate spacing between elements to prevent the card from appearing crowded.
  • Hierarchy: Create a visual hierarchy by emphasizing the most important information, such as the trainer’s name and image.
  • Branding: If applicable, incorporate branding elements, such as a logo or tagline, to make the card more recognizable.

  • Additional Considerations

    Card Size: Choose a standard card size, such as 2.5 inches by 3.5 inches, to ensure compatibility with other Pokémon trading cards.

  • Card Material: Consider using high-quality cardstock or laminate to give the card a professional and durable finish.
  • Digital or Physical: Decide whether you want to create a digital or physical card. Digital cards can be easily shared online, while physical cards can be collected and displayed.

  • By carefully considering these design elements, you can create a Pokémon Trainer Card Template that is both visually appealing and professionally designed. A well-crafted template can help you establish your identity as a Pokémon trainer and make a lasting impression on others.
